The Kath and Kim star thanked her fans and supporters for their response.

“Hello, my darlings, I just wanted to say a massive thank you for all the love and support,” she said.

“It’s just been so moving and, really, youse are the wind beneath my wings.

“Thank you very much, love youse all.

“It’s pretty overwhelming, but I just feel so loved up. Bloody love youse. Bye.”

Just a couple of days ago, Szubanski shared on Instagram that she has been diagnosed with stage four mantle cell lymphoma, a rare type of blood cancer.

“I won’t sugar-coat it: it’s rough. But I’m hopeful,” she wrote.

“I’m being lovingly cared for by friends and family, my medical team is brilliant, and I’ve never felt more held by the people around me.”

She said she would be “lying very low” with her immune system set to take “a hammering”, and urged fans who saw her in public to not approach her.

“Wave enthusiastically from a safe distance and know I love you madly,” she wrote.

Szubanski rose to fame playing the character of Sharon Strzelecki in Aussie television series Kath and Kim.
